Post pain in Gulf War veteran-GWS?

Dear Trooper and Beckie,

I have a friend who is computer illiterate, but asked me to help him with a diagnosis. He is in the Army National Guard, and was deployed to the Gulf during Desert Storm. He said everything began when he and his wife went to Hawaii, about a year after returning home. He developed flu like symtoms, chilling and fevers, which lasted for two days.

He has been to numerous doctors because of pain in his legs, he said the pain comes on like a contraction, rises to a peak, then goes away. It is moving into his right arm, and has muscle spasms. He says he has diarrhea about once every three weeks, just for 1 day. He also has rashes on different parts of his body, mainly the body trunk.

His only trip to the VA rewarded him with a doctor that asked if he was trying to get disability. He told him he was just trying to get an answer.

He has had ultrasounds, MRI, CTscans, bloodwork, and dye through his veins. He said one of the guard doctors gave him an antibiotic for a sinus infection and he felt better after taking the drugs. Drs say everything from possible pinched nerve in back to heel spurs.

He is still in the guard, 64 yrs old, and works every day in construction. He just wants to know how to find a doctor who will listen to him and dig deeper into the symtoms and causes. What he'd really like is relief from the pain.

The goverment is finally compensating soldiers who have PGS Persian Gulf Syndrome. If your friend did not get things documented in the military then getting help is going to be a little more difficult, but there is hope because the goverment's new definition is any medically unexplained chronic illness having one ore more symptoms. Maybe all he needs is proof that he served in the gulf and then help should come his way. Good luck
